What is a Catastrophic Injury?

A catastrophic injury is an injury that is so severe that it results in permanent damage for the victim. These catastrophic injuries can include physical harm to the brain, spinal cord, or back that can severely impair the victim short and long term. Also, catastrophic injuries affect the victim and the family as well due to the loss of activity and income. Many times, other family members will have to assist in the care and household chores that you can no longer perform. This additional strain can take its toll on their well-being and personal responsibilities.

Types Of Catastrophic Injuries

Spinal Cord Injuries

Brain Damage

Burns

Amputations

Fractures & Dislocations

Vision or Hearing Damage

Other Severe, Permanent and Crippling Injuries
